The Investment and Development Agency of Latvia (LIAA) is heading to Kazakhstan from May 25–27, 2026, for a high-level trade mission. Accompanying the Minister of Agriculture, Armands Krauze, a delegation of Latvian industry leaders will visit Astana, Rodina, and Karaganda to strengthen bilateral trade and establish new export partnerships.
The mission is strategically designed to showcase Latvian expertise in agriculture, logistics, aviation, IT, and finance, providing a platform for direct engagement with Kazakh government officials, industry associations, and key market players.
Mission Itinerary (Provisional)
- May 25: Astana | Business Forum & Networking
- Latvia-Kazakhstan Business Forum: A major networking event bringing together a wide range of entrepreneurs focusing on agriculture, IT, finance, and logistics.
- B2B Sessions: Targeted individual meetings with local companies and industry associations.
- May 26: Rodina | Agricultural Excellence
- Regional Business Forum: Strategic discussions focused on regional development.
- Site Visits: Tours of leading regional agricultural enterprises, including "Rodina Agrofirm," advanced dairy processing complexes, and grain production facilities.
- May 27: Karaganda | Logistics and Direct Connectivity
- Aviation Logistics: Meetings with the management of Karaganda Airport and a tour of the cargo complex to discuss the Karaganda–Riga direct cargo route.
- Industrial Visits: On-site visit to the agricultural producer "Eurasia Invest Ltd."
- Commemoration: A visit to the Spassk Memorial to honor Latvian victims of deportation.
This trade mission is organized within the framework of the SME Innovative Business Development Program, co-financed by the European Regional Development Fund (ERDF) and the Latvian state budget.
